Secretary of the Interior visits Arizona to review border issues
Southwest Region, January 3, 2007
Print Friendly Version
Secretary of the Interior, Dirk Kempthorne, met in Phoenix with officials from Interior agencies on January 2, 2007, to discuss issues associated with illegal immigration along the U.S./ Mexico border.  Each DOI agency provided a brief powerpoint presentation on the key issues that they are facing.  Issues included increased crime and law enforcement response; trash, abandoned vehicles, and illegal roads in wilderness areas; adverse effects of illegal traffic on wildlife and plants; the potential for trespass cattle and smuggled wildlife to transmit disease in the U.S.; and support of vehicle barriers and opposition to pedestrian fences in non-urban areas.  Regional Director Tuggle provided the presentation on the effects of illegal immigration to Refuges and plants and wildlife along the entire border.  On January 3, 2007, the Secretary flew along the border to see some of the issues discussed at the meeting.
